What is the way to play Powerball?

Playing Powerball is easy: all you need to do is to choose five main numbers between 1 and 69 and one Powerball number between 1 and 26. You can either choose your own numbers or have them randomly selected by a computer.

Once you have chosen your numbers and placed your wager, you can purchase your ticket either in person at an authorized lottery retailer or online. When purchasing your ticket, make sure to double-check the numbers you have chosen to ensure accuracy.

Once the draw is complete, if your ticket matches the winning numbers for the draw you will be a winner. The Powerball winning numbers will typically be available online shortly after the draw and also printed in lottery retailers across the country.

The final step is to claim any prizes and/or payouts you’ve earned. Depending on the size of your winnings, you will either be able to claim your prize directly from the lottery retailer or online or you may need to file a claim with the lottery office to receive your payout.
